  SAFE levels
  -----------

   During a discussion on tainting, David Vallner posted output from an irb
   session, including

irb(main):005:0> foo % "bar"
=> "bar\n"
irb(main):006:0> _.tainted?
=> true
irb(main):007:0>

   He was asked what the "_" was about, and replied "irb automatically
   populates the _ variable with the result of the last line executed. __ is
   two lines past, ___ three lines past."

   You actually need to set an option in ~/.irbrc to enable this, see
   Irb/TipsAndTricks on the Rubygarden wiki for the details.

  neuroimage software - scientific computing and visualization
  ------------------------------------------------------------

   Darren L. Weber asked about Matlab vs Ruby for scientific programming.

   > I'm looking at Ruby for scripting/programming of scientific computing
   > for neuroimaging. This includes time-series plots and analysis, image
   > volume segmentation and rendering, surface modeling, visualization and
   > morphing, and animating scalar and vector quanities on surfaces. Also
   > linear algrebra methods and spatial transformations, almost any
   > scientific computation you can imagine, especially large scale
   > statistical analysis (including permutations).

   There was a chorus of people saying Matlab is better for this area. Chris
   noted that Matlab is expensive, while Ruby is free, so if you can't afford
   it, or just want to use open-source software, you should use ... Octave,
   "the open source equivalent to Matlab".

   Darren himself listed some useful links for scientific programming in
   Ruby; NArray library's homepage, Ruby/GSL library's homepage and SciRuby.

  couple quick questions about YARV
  ---------------------------------

   Joshua Haberman said "I know YARV is far from finished," but what is the
   likely startup cost, and will existing Ruby extensions work?

   Matz posted startup times for ruby1.8 and ruby.yarv. 0.009s vs 0.006s.
   i.e. no increase in startup cost.

   He also said that Ruby extensions can work currently, but "No promise for
   the future."

   stijn asked, as long as we were discussing YARV, how much speedup could be
   expected. "I've seen Koichi's slides and they look impressive but if I am
   not mistaken the optimizations looked to be concerned with basic math
   operations and so on."

   Matz: "YARV runs much faster on calls and basic operations. But it runs
   slower on eval()'ing. Ko1 is now working on it, I think."

   David Vallner wondered if this might just discourage people from
   eval("..."), so they use define_method etc. instead.

   "Is something like smalltalkish "clean" blocks being pondered to make
   calls like define_method less prone to leak memory keeping local scopes
   from being GCed?"

   Garbage collection schemes were also mentioned.

  OT: Is this worth a try?
  ------------------------

   gregarican asked how people felt about the Eiffel language. Is it worth
   learning?

   Jim Weirich:
   > I played around with Eiffel for 3 years before switching to Ruby. In 6
   > months I wrote more Ruby code than in the entire 3 years of Eiffel.
   > Productivity is way higher in Ruby.
   >
   > However, the concepts learned in Eiffel were valuable for me. No, you
   > are probably not going to land your next big job because you know
   > Eiffel, but learning to use Eiffel well will help you write better code
   > in any OO language, IMHO.

   There was some discussion of Eiffel's design-by-constract features by
   "twenty closet Eiffel freaks" (wrote Logan Capaldo with a smiley), and
   David Vallner said that Eiffel is the "prime example of a bondage and
   discipline language. Which you might or might not like".

   Guido Kollerie noted that the Arachno Ruby IDE is written in Eiffel.

   Adam Sanderson suggested learning Io instead.

   From the website, "Io is a small, prototype-based programming language.
   The ideas in Io are mostly inspired by Smalltalk (all values are objects),
   Self (prototype-based), NewtonScript (differential inheritance), Act1
   (actors and futures for concurrency), LISP (code is a runtime
   inspectable/modifiable tree) and Lua (small, embeddable)."

   Adam:
   > It took me a few hits on their site before I really looked at it, and
   > then a little longer to appreciate it, but once I did, wow.
   >
   > Each language allows a different framework for solving a problem, and
   > will enrich your understanding of all other languages through the
   > similarities and differences.

  Writing Secure Web Services
  ---------------------------

   Scott asked about creating a secure (encrypted / authenticated) web
   service in Ruby.

   Roland Schmitt:
   > [an] idea is using wss4r with ActiveWebService. You can then encrypt
   > and/or sign the requests/responses from both client and server. WSS4R
   > uses certificates for signing and encryption. Another advantage is that
   > it is conform to some web service specs, so you can use other clients
   > like java or .NET.

   (wss4r is a Ruby implementation of the WS-Security standards, and built on
   top of soap4r. Roland created wss4r.)

  ActiveRecord or OG?
  -------------------

   "Avid lurker" jansenh asked for advice on which ORM (object-relational
   mapper) to use: ActiveRecord (as used in Rails), or Og (as used with
   Nitro).

   The application was a web service that deals with data coming in, stores
   it in a database, applies business rules etc.

   > One obvious answer might be: "Try both...", but I dont have the capacity
   > to do that.

   James Britt: "Well, you probably do. They are both pretty straightforward
   to use."

   Wilson Bilkovich gave a great rule-of-thumb:

   > One way to decide is by choosing which of these two statements seems
   > more `right' to you.
   >
   > 1. Ruby objects are wrappers around rows in my database.
   > 2. The database is where my Ruby objects go when they are sleepy.
   >
   > #1 is ActiveRecord, #2 is ObjectGraph.

  Ruby GUI Debugger
  -----------------

   mitchell created Mr. Guid, a GUI front-end to Ruby's built-in debugger,
   using Ruby/Gtk2.

   It already supports all the features of the underlying debug library, and
   looks very nice and usable.

   FYI, "Mr. Guid" is a pseudo-acronym for Mitchell's Ruby GUI Debugger.

  lazy.rb 0.9.5 -- transparent futures!
  -------------------------------------

   MenTaLguY introduced a new version of lazy.rb, featuring thread safety and
   "transparent futures".

   As well as the usual delayed evaluation:

x = promise { 3 + 5 } # in practice, some slow algorithm
p x # => #<Lazy::Promise computation=#<Proc:...>>
p x * 3 # => 24
p x # => 8

   there are now `futures', which are "blocks of code that are evaluated
   immediately, but in a background thread."

x = future { 3 + 5 }
# all the while the block is being run in the background
do_something_else()

# below will wait for the value to be ready
p x * 3 # => 24

   "Again, silly for 3 + 5 perhaps, but I'm sure you can see how this might
   come in handy for more involved computations."

  SwitchTower 1.0.0
  -----------------

   Jamis Buck announced SwitchTower 1.0.0, "a utility that can execute
   commands in parallel on multiple servers."

   An example use is for deploying a Rails application, especially if it is
   split over multiple servers.
